Once 6.x support is no longer needed we can remove > the port. If Red Hat 8.x sees the day of light we can simply create > a linux_base-8 port as necessary. If we need for more than a single > release line, multiple ports can exist. I hope other people get that backward compat better done than I with a _crude_ hack, that finally didn't work. I installed every linux port and created a backup of /usr/compat using tar. Then I untarred from the oldest to the lastest linux_base version. I hoped doing that I should have backward compat .... I can't remember the failure anymore. I ran out of time and fun... But it simply didn't work ... but actually it should ...
